Transaction 2bc9abdafc3607d50d2746831b81777d17389a8430817eaaafba4ddef4946bae

2 Input
2 Outputs
  • 2bc9abdafc3607d50d2746831b81777d17389a8430817eaaafba4ddef4946bae:0
  • value  30949656
    address  3EWERpfwkoYXeggakoHY4Y5zba6eg3crwR
  • 2bc9abdafc3607d50d2746831b81777d17389a8430817eaaafba4ddef4946bae:1
  • value  19263371
    address  bc1qmppx4h8nkcqcfp6an3av964tkl9ns94w5qmr4a